Transaction 1842620a1ac4b72803f4c7e233bf17fda1de7f097099cdba07ae751453172abd
1 Input
1 Output
-
1842620a1ac4b72803f4c7e233bf17fda1de7f097099cdba07ae751453172abd:0
- value
- 17998713
- script pubkey
- OP_0 OP_PUSHBYTES_20 02714136b84b779b9d469af268701d2689066ab4
- address
- bc1qqfc5zd4cfdmeh82xntexsuqay6ysv645jeyx96